Maldives police urge public to avoid traveling to uninhabited islands due to monsoon rains

COLOMBO, May 22 (Xinhua) -- The Maldives Police Service on Wednesday urged the public not to travel to uninhabited islands and sandbanks for picnics, or go swimming in the sea, as severe monsoon rains persist across the country.

The Maldives Metrological Service issued alerts on the same day warning of heavy rains, strong winds, and extremely rough seas. The police advised people against undertaking boat travel, unless in the case of necessary, given the rainy weather conditions.

Police have urged to exercise safety precautions and avoid traveling on small vessels if people need to travel between the islands.

Maldives usually see rain during June and July, at the start of the rainy season, locally known as the Hulhangu monsoon.
